Hi Everyone! Sharing my experience as this forum was helpful when I was applying to PS.
1) Receive call from HR to attend first interview scheduled one month later
2) Attend interview & did written test
3) 15 days later receive call to attend second interview scheduled a few days later
4) 13 days after second interview receive call to offer job with pay package already calculated
5) Receive email confirmation 2 working days later
6) Vital signing of LOA + medical all completed within same week of email confirmation
P.S all this time my status on career.gov for the job is reflected as ‘submitted’ lol.

Was verbally offered by a ministry 3 weeks ago and submitted for approval by senior management. Till now, not approved and was told by HR that there are cases where it takes 2-3 months.
Problem is i have a decent offer by a pte sector firm which i can start immediately. Entire process was just under 2 weeks. If i take the ministry offer, i am potentially giving up 2-3 months of salary just waiting for ministry job. Kinda ridiculous.
Anybody can share what was the longest they have personally encountered from verbal offer to actual written offer to sign?
